Home Remedy for Flatulence

Flatulence is the emission of gases present in the intestine. The mixture of gases 'flatus' is released under pressure and creates a sound accompanied by a foul odor. Apart from causing discomfort and pain due to bloating, it also causes social embarrassment. The most common symptoms of flatulence or more popularly known as gas are a feeling of bloating and discomfort, excessive expulsion of wind, belching and pain in the abdomen. The problem of flatulence is very common and usually due to dietary reasons. Problems in digesting certain types of food cause flatulence. While for some it might be due to lactose intolerance, the others may suffer it because of grain based food. Yet, others might suffer due to foods which are heavy in carbohydrates. Flatulence, however, is not a serious problem and can be cured using natural treatments. Know more about the home remedies for curing flatulence.

Home Remedy For Flatulence

  • Do not forget the basics of eating as this is the most natural and effective way to treat flatulence. Eat slowly and chew the food thoroughly. Do not gulp the food. This is the best way to cure the problem of gas.
  • In a cup of warm water, add 1/2 tsp of dry ginger powder with a pinch each of asafetida and rock salt. Drink this mix to get relieved from gas.
  • Take a cup of lukewarm water and add 2 tsp of brandy. Intake this before going to bed.
  • Soak some ginger slices in lemon juice. Chew this after every meal. This would help cure gas.
  • In a tsp of honey, add a drop of dill oil. Intake this after every meal to help treat flatulence.
  • Grind 1 tsp of pepper, 1 tsp of dry ginger and 1 tsp of green cardamom seeds. Add ½ tsp of this mixture in water and drink it one hour after meal.
  • Peppermint also proves effective in treating flatulence. Not only does it refreshes the breath, but also cures gas.
  • Peppermint tea is also effective in treating flatulence. The other tea includes anise tea, spearmint tea, and caraway tea. Spearmint or peppermint candy would also do the trick.
  • Avoid foods such as beans, cabbage, cauliflower, broccoli, yeast-containing foods such as breads and cheese. Carbonated drinks also produce gas.
  • Do not drink water after 15 minutes or during meals. It weakens the digestive system.
